Q: Is 1,248,474 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 1,248,474 is not a prime number.

Why is 1,248,474 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 1248474 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 6 251 502 753 829 1,506 1,658 2,487 4,974 208,079 416,158 624,237 and 1,248,474, with no remainder.

Since 1,248,474 cannot be divided by just 1 and 1,248,474, it is not a prime number.
